Fix use-after-free in hash implementation. If a value is added to the hash under a key that already exists the new value replaces the old value for that key. Since key can be a pointer to data that is part of value and freed by hash->free_value(), the key must be also replaced and not only the value. Otherwise key potentially points to freed data.
